Digital Distraction Management

Digital distractions are a pervasive challenge in modern learning environments, fragmenting your attention and significantly reducing the quality of your study sessions. In an increasingly connected world, the constant pull of smartphones and the internet can undermine even the best intentions to focus. Mastering distraction management is not just about willpower; it's about applying evidence-based strategies from learning science to reclaim your cognitive resources and enhance deep learning.

The Cognitive Cost of Digital Interruptions

Digital distractions refer to any notifications, alerts, or temptations from electronic devices that divert your focus away from a primary task, such as studying. These interruptions cause attention fragmentation, a state where your cognitive resources are split between multiple streams of information, leading to shallow processing and poor retention. Each time you switch tasks—for example, from reading a textbook to checking a message—your brain incurs a "switching cost," requiring time and mental energy to re-engage with the original material. Think of it like trying to fill a bucket with a hole in it; constant leaks prevent meaningful accumulation. Learning science shows that sustained, undivided attention is crucial for encoding information into long-term memory, making distraction management a foundational skill for academic success.

Designing a Distraction-Resistant Physical Environment

Your physical study space plays a critical role in mitigating digital interruptions. Environment design involves intentionally arranging your surroundings to minimize triggers that lure your attention away. Start by establishing a phone-free study zone, a dedicated area where digital devices are simply not present. This could be a specific desk or room where you study, with your smartphone stored in another location. The principle here is to make distractions invisible and inaccessible, reducing the temptation to engage. For instance, if you often study at home, choose a quiet room away from high-traffic areas and keep only essential materials—books, notebooks, and a computer if needed for research—within reach. Analogously, consider how libraries are designed for focus; emulate that by controlling clutter and visual noise. Additionally, manage auditory distractions by using noise-canceling headphones or playing ambient background sounds that mask disruptive noises.

Harnessing Technology to Enforce Focus Boundaries

Paradoxically, you can use technology itself to defend against its distracting elements. App blocking tools are software applications that allow you to temporarily restrict access to specific websites, apps, or entire device functions during predetermined study periods. Tools like Freedom, Cold Turkey, or built-in digital wellbeing features on smartphones let you create schedules or sessions where distracting platforms are blocked, forcing you to stay on task. Complement this with notification management, which involves systematically turning off non-essential alerts across all your devices. Go into your settings and disable push notifications for social media, email, and messaging apps during study hours, or activate a "do-not-disturb" mode that only allows calls from urgent contacts. A step-by-step approach might look like this: first, audit all apps sending notifications; second, categorize them as "essential" or "non-essential"; third, disable all non-essential alerts; and fourth, use app blockers to schedule focus sessions. This technological layer acts as a external guardrail, conserving your mental energy for learning rather than self-control.

Behavioral and Cognitive Strategies for Self-Regulation

Beyond environment and tools, internal strategies are vital for long-term habit change. Social media scheduling is a deliberate practice where you allocate specific, limited times in your day for checking social platforms, rather than allowing them to intrude randomly during study. For example, you might decide to check social media only during a 15-minute break after 50 minutes of focused work, using techniques like the Pomodoro Method. This contains the distraction to a defined window, preventing it from spilling over into your productive time. Coupled with this is cognitive reframing techniques, which involve shifting your mindset about distractions and focus. Instead of viewing focus as a fixed trait, reframe it as a skill that can be strengthened with practice. When the urge to check your phone arises, consciously label it as a "distraction impulse" and remind yourself of your study goals. You might use a mantra like, "This can wait; my priority is understanding this chapter." Another cognitive tactic is to practice mindfulness for a few minutes before studying, training your brain to notice distractions without acting on them, thereby increasing metacognitive awareness.

Integrating Strategies into a Sustainable Focus Routine

An advanced approach involves synthesizing all these strategies into a cohesive, personalized system. Start by conducting a distraction audit: for a week, note what typically interrupts your study—specific apps, environmental factors, or internal urges. Then, design a routine that layers environmental design (e.g., a clean, phone-free desk), technological safeguards (e.g., app blockers activated during study blocks), and behavioral plans (e.g., scheduled social media breaks). Implement this routine gradually; perhaps begin with one-hour focus sessions and expand as your discipline improves. Use habit stacking by linking your study start to a trigger, like pouring a glass of water, then immediately putting your phone away and starting a timer. Regularly assess what's working—if you find yourself circumventing app blocks, you may need to adjust the settings or combine them with accountability, like studying with a peer. The goal is to make focused study your default state, reducing the cognitive load required to resist distractions over time.

Common Pitfalls

  1. Relying Solely on Willpower: Many learners believe they can resist distractions through sheer determination, but willpower is a finite resource that depletes with use. Correction: Instead, design your environment and use tools to automate focus, so you don't have to constantly exert self-control.
  1. Adopting a One-Size-Fits-All Approach: Using a strategy that worked for a friend without customization can lead to failure. Correction: Experiment with different combinations of techniques. If phone-free zones feel too restrictive, try placing your phone in a locked box for short periods, then adjust based on your comfort and effectiveness.
  1. Over-Restriction Leading to Backlash: Blocking all digital access without any breaks can create frustration and cause you to abandon the system entirely. Correction: Build in planned, timed breaks for digital consumption. This balances restriction with permission, making the routine more sustainable and preventing burnout.
  1. Neglecting the Root Causes of Distraction: Sometimes, distractions stem from boredom, anxiety, or task aversion, not just external triggers. Correction: Use cognitive reframing to address these internal states. If you're avoiding study because the material is challenging, break it into smaller, manageable chunks and reward yourself for progress.
